Guess My Rule: Snow People & Buttons

What’s the rule to be in the circle?

Outside the circle: 4 snow people. One has 2 red and 1 blue buttons. One has 2 red and 2 blue buttons. One has 3 red and 3 blue buttons. One has 1 red and 1 blue buttons. Inside the circle: 3 snow people. One has 4 red and 1 blue buttons. One has 2 red and 3 blue buttons. One has 3 red and 2 blue buttons.
  1. Some snow people belong in the circle, and some do not. What is the rule to decide what belongs in the circle?
  2. Which of the snow people belong in the circle? Circle them. How do you know?
Four snow person choices. The first has 4 red and 1 blue buttons. The second has 1 red button. The third has 3 red and 2 blue buttons. The fourth has 4 red and 3 blue buttons.
  1. Tell about or draw at least one more example that belongs outside the circle.
A snow person with no buttons.

What do you notice about the buttons on each snow person shown?

Make your own rule using numbers or pictures. You can use the circle below or draw your own.
Write or draw some examples that belong inside your circle and some examples that belong outside your circle.
